General Description

Pentafluorobenzyl methacrylate is a chemical compound with the molecular formula C12H7F5O2. It is a methacrylate monomer that is commonly used in the production of polymers and coatings. Pentafluorobenzyl methacrylate is a highly reactive compound due to the presence of a methacrylate functional group, which allows it to undergo polymerization reactions to form long chains of polymers. It is also known for its high stability and resistance to degradation, making it a valuable component in the formulation of durable and weather-resistant materials. Additionally, pentafluorobenzyl methacrylate is used in the synthesis of specialty polymers and may also have applications in the fields of adhesives and biomedical materials due to its unique properties.

Check Digit Verification of cas no

The CAS Registry Mumber 114859-23-3 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 1,1,4,8,5 and 9 respectively; the second part has 2 digits, 2 and 3 respectively.
Calculate Digit Verification of CAS Registry Number 114859-23:
(8*1)+(7*1)+(6*4)+(5*8)+(4*5)+(3*9)+(2*2)+(1*3)=133
133 % 10 = 3
So 114859-23-3 is a valid CAS Registry Number.
